I currently have the following gear in my home:
- MacBook Pro for work/surfing etc, no media consumption, except Music (via Spotify or iTunes Match)
- Zotac ZBOX HD-ND02 (Atom 330 w/ ION2, 2GB RAM, 20GB HDD) with Ubuntu 12.04 and XBMC pre-Frodo
- A 3TB external USB 2.0 hard drive (NTFS formatted), connected to the HTPC
I'm not satisfied with the performance of the HTPC when it is downloading something and I want to watch a 1080p movie.
Additionally, the 3TB hard drive is getting too small.
So what would you guys suggest I should buy to solve this problem:
- A new HTPC with internal space for 2 hard drives (e.g. the new AMD Trinity platform with a Micro-ATX case), so I can fit 6TB in there
- Keep the current HTPC and get a NAS, which downloads everything (can Synologys also run SickBeard and CouchPotato?)
I'm not sure if a NAS is actually useful, as I have no need to access the movies and TV shows on other devices than the HTPC.
